Discover History and Events at Choctaw Stadium in Arlington, TX

Discover History and Events at Choctaw Stadium in Arlington, TX

In the heart of Arlington, TX, stands a landmark that has played an important role in shaping the city’s identity—Choctaw Stadium. Originally built as Globe Life Park, this multipurpose venue has transitioned from being the home of Major League Baseball’s Texas Rangers to a vibrant hub for sports, entertainment, and community events. Today, Choctaw Stadium continues to attract visitors who want to experience both its rich history and its new chapter as a modern event space.

A Legacy in Baseball

When it opened in 1994 as The Ballpark in Arlington, the stadium was designed to celebrate America’s pastime. For over two decades, it served as the home of the Texas Rangers, hosting countless memorable games, including playoff runs and the 2010 and 2011 World Series. Fans still recall the electric atmosphere of those seasons, when the stadium became a gathering place for passionate baseball lovers from across Texas. Its classic design, featuring exposed steel and red brick, was built to reflect traditional ballparks while adding a touch of Texas character.

A New Chapter as Choctaw Stadium

After the Rangers moved to Globe Life Field in 2020, the venue underwent a transformation. Renamed Choctaw Stadium, it was reimagined as a versatile space capable of hosting more than just baseball. Its flexible layout now accommodates football, soccer, rugby, and even high school and college sports. By repurposing rather than replacing the stadium, Arlington preserved an iconic structure while breathing new life into it.

Events That Bring People Together

Today, Choctaw Stadium is a dynamic venue with a calendar full of diverse events. Professional football teams like the XFL’s Arlington Renegades call it home, while international soccer matches and rugby tournaments add global flair. Concerts, festivals, and community gatherings further highlight the stadium’s versatility. Its central location, adjacent to AT&T Stadium and Globe Life Field, makes it part of Arlington’s renowned Entertainment District, a destination for millions of visitors every year.

Cultural and Economic Impact

Choctaw Stadium has not only been a sports venue but also an economic driver for Arlington. Surrounding businesses, from restaurants to hotels, benefit from the steady flow of visitors. Culturally, the stadium remains a symbol of resilience, adapting to changing times while continuing to serve the community. Its evolution demonstrates how historic venues can remain relevant by embracing new opportunities.

Choctaw Stadium in Arlington, TX, is more than just a sports arena—it’s a story of tradition, transformation, and community spirit. From hosting legendary baseball moments to becoming a hub for modern events, it stands as a proud reminder of Arlington’s past while looking ahead to the future. Whether you’re attending a game, a concert, or simply exploring the city’s Entertainment District, a visit to Choctaw Stadium offers a chance to connect with history and be part of ongoing memories.
